The authors also formulate the results of the survey on implementation of tasks presented in the article.</p></abstract><trans-abstract xml:lang="en"><p>The article discusses the use of technologies of the Internet of things in different spheres of human activity. It offers the implementation of this technology in education. The authors formulate the concept of the Internet of things, the history, the results of research and practical implementation of this technology. The article discusses the use of technologies of the Internet of things in teaching informatics and describes the idea of implementing the concept of &amp;quot;The Smart Classroom&amp;quot; technologies of the Internet of things. The authors provide a scheme of the informatiсs classroom and present a list of the required standard equipment for the successful functioning of the technologies of the Internet of things without special technical solutions. The article describes the possibility of using the technique of distributed teaching of informatics using the technology of the Internet of things and provides an outline of the informatics lesson in the classroom with elements of the Internet of things. The authors describe the stages of the lesson, the principles of students&amp;rsquo; division into groups, and analyze the conditions and constraints of successful implementation of the methods of teaching science in the system of &amp;ldquo;The Smart Classroom&amp;rdquo;.
